There are some know ActiveRain ebedding problems that do not exist when embedding in other blog platforms. As you can see above, you can embed the greeting, but you should be aware of the following issues:

    1. Font styles on the bottom are not accurate. We know the cause and will have it fixed soon.
    2. If you paste the html for this into the html editor, save, then come back and use the wysiwyg editor, even if you don't change anything, it will break the embed code. Unfortunately, there is nothing we can do about this.

The best way to send these greetings is via email with a link to the greeting. That said, if you have html email capabilities, via ConstantContact, iContact and applications similar to those, you can use the email embed code in your account to send to your contact list.
